Output 580c2af1c7b61c789b93d5d2e5ff738b28eeb9df0d08950cdcbf52ee4a211380:1

value
162616502
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f391900f607df9a89db967c551f13efccc4fcb19 OP_EQUAL
address
3PttW2xqWU3BUeRkeUpK1snvpuyb8mKkP9
transaction
580c2af1c7b61c789b93d5d2e5ff738b28eeb9df0d08950cdcbf52ee4a211380
spent
true